Output 405962328416d385dd7633dbc0948608ff49f736161112e7cc0e80d004e14f99:0

value
13942096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4c41c4db6d583e3bf1b116f6cc1d9418d97e325 OP_EQUAL
address
3Q1DjMK6HaJmNr3LZjXaP4tyk4M7vzTT2s
transaction
405962328416d385dd7633dbc0948608ff49f736161112e7cc0e80d004e14f99
spent
true